G7 urges Iran to resume nuclear talks, IAEA cooperation

The G7 foreign ministers, meeting in The Hague on June 25, called for renewed negotiations to reach a comprehensive and lasting agreement on Iran’s nuclear program. In a joint statement, they urged Iran to fully cooperate with the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) by meeting its safeguards obligations and allowing inspectors access. They emphasized the importance of the Nuclear Non-Proliferation Treaty (NPT) and called on Iran to uphold its commitments under it. The statement was released by Global Affairs Canada.
